Ningxia exports methyl tert butyl ether for the first time

On December 1, 2025, 300 tons of methyl tert butyl ether produced by a company in Ningxia were inspected and found to be qualified by Xingqing Customs under Yinchuan Customs, and then sent to Kyrgyzstan through Turgat Port.

Methyl tert butyl ether is a highly flammable liquid and a high-performance gasoline additive. It has excellent anti knock properties and can significantly increase the octane rating of gasoline. It is widely used in the field of fuel processing.

This is the first time our company has conducted export business. Due to a lack of understanding of the hazardous goods export process, we did not reserve enough time for sampling and inspection during the declaration process, "said the business manager of the enterprise. After learning about the situation, Xingqing Customs immediately organized personnel to conduct inspections at the factory and arranged for a dedicated person to track the entire process of sampling and inspection. The goods were released before the company's scheduled shipment date, which won valuable time for the first export of the product.

Since the beginning of this year, Xingqing Customs has actively explored the export potential of advantageous and characteristic products in its jurisdiction in order to further stabilize growth and promote development. It has increased research and guidance for key enterprises, provided business guidance for new enterprises and products that are exported for the first time, and ensured that enterprises can declare and export smoothly in a standardized manner. We have implemented a pilot reform of 'batch inspection' for exporting hazardous chemicals, further optimizing our business processes and reducing the time cost for enterprise exports by more than 90%, "said Liu Ruibo, head of the Inspection Department of Xingqing Customs. As of now, Xingqing Customs has inspected and exported 1128 batches of various chemical products, with a total value of 877 million yuan, and added more than 20 new products for export.
